IntelliJ IDEA同步代碼時版本沖突而產(chǎn)生出的incoming partial文件問題的解決辦法
在用IntelliJ IDEA 中同步代碼的時候,發(fā)現(xiàn)在版本控制的 incoming 下面出現(xiàn)了個 partial 的文件夾的東西,里面的文件就是因為版本沖突而產(chǎn)生出的問題。
問題產(chǎn)生的原因:
是我把partial目錄下的文件在我自己的項目里面給修改了目錄(新建了一個文件夾然后將那個文件移動到新的文件夾下面。當(dāng)然我還沒提交這個文件的時候,我所在的team里面有人又改動了這個文件,并且還提交了這個文件),所以我發(fā)現(xiàn)有代碼更新的時候,我更新到我的本地項目里面的時候,就會在svn的 9 version control 里面出現(xiàn)個partial的目錄。里面顯示的是我換目錄的那個文件。
然后,只要team里面有人修改并提交了這個文件,我在同步代碼的時候,我的那個incoming 下就會生成一次 partial 目錄。
最后我在提交本地的代碼到svn服務(wù)器的時候。又報錯如下:
Commit failed with error: svn: E155015: Commit failed (details follow): svn: E155015: Aborting commit: 'E:\fusion\intellij_work\EzsonarTrunk\src\main\webapp\WEB-INF\views\equipment\F5List.jsp' remains
提交失敗。
解決方案就是:
先把報錯提示的文件先單獨隔離出來,放到 local changes 目錄下的問題文件目錄,然后把沒問題的文件,先提交。成功之后。再考慮處理問題文件。
(這里的提交或者叫changes目錄是可以自己創(chuàng)建的,左邊的+ -號可以增減目錄,拖動文件就可以移動文件)

然后出問題的文件的樣式是:下面紅色的。

然后就是處理問題文件了:
OK 的文件提交完畢,就剩下一個問題文件了。然后找到問題文件的目錄,然后 revert 這個目錄,然后就 恢復(fù)到?jīng)]有換目錄的時候的那個文件的樣子。
然后再去同步一下代碼。
當(dāng)然,前提是你要備份下,你的那個問題文件里面的代碼,畢竟這個代碼是沒問題的,是我要提交的代碼,
在你再次同步代碼完畢之后,就發(fā)現(xiàn)incoming目錄下的partial文件目錄,沒了。
這個時候就可以再次移動目錄,修改成最新的你改的代碼,然后再次提交,
partial的問題就解決了。
總之,就是某個目錄的移動造成的,你可以先revert那個目錄,還原之后,再修改下,你可以把這個移動到你想移動的地方去,這個時候就是refactor,重構(gòu),完之后,再更新一下,那個partial就不見啦
今兒我又出現(xiàn)啦一次,就是這么做的。
總結(jié)
以上就是這篇文章的全部內(nèi)容了,希望本文的內(nèi)容對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,謝謝大家對腳本之家的支持。如果你想了解更多相關(guān)內(nèi)容請查看下面相關(guān)鏈接
相關(guān)文章
淺談如何在項目中使用Spring Cloud Alibaba Sentinel組件
隨著微服務(wù)的流行,服務(wù)和服務(wù)之間的穩(wěn)定性變得越來越重要。本文主要介紹了使用Spring Cloud Alibaba Sentinel組件,感興趣的可以了解一下2021-07-07
Jmeter解析返回參數(shù)以及解析并操作json方式
本文總結(jié)了Java或JMeter的BeanShell腳本中處理JSON字符串的常用操作,包括解析JSON數(shù)組、JSON對象和嵌套的JSON字符串,并提供了示例代碼和打印結(jié)果2025-02-02
SpringBoot 下的 Static 文件夾打包成前端資源的示例代碼
這篇文章主要介紹了SpringBoot 下的 Static 文件夾如何打包成前端資源,本文通過實例代碼給大家介紹的非常詳細(xì),對大家的學(xué)習(xí)或工作具有一定的參考借鑒價值,需要的朋友可以參考下2023-06-06
IDEA導(dǎo)入geoserver項目的詳細(xì)步驟及注意事項
由于GeoServer是基于Java開發(fā)的。因此在安裝之前,必須確保安裝了Java。本文給大家分享IDEA導(dǎo)入geoserver項目的詳細(xì)步驟及注意事項,感興趣的朋友一起看看吧2021-06-06
SpringBoot實現(xiàn)動態(tài)數(shù)據(jù)源切換的項目實踐
在實際開發(fā)過程中,我們經(jīng)常遇到需要同時操作多個數(shù)據(jù)源的情況,本文主要介紹了SpringBoot實現(xiàn)動態(tài)數(shù)據(jù)源切換的項目實踐,具有一定的參考價值,感興趣的可以了解一下2024-04-04
導(dǎo)入項目出現(xiàn)Java多個工程相互引用異常A cycle was detected in the build path o
今天小編就為大家分享一篇關(guān)于導(dǎo)入項目出現(xiàn)Java多個工程相互引用異常A cycle was detected in the build path of project的解決辦法,小編覺得內(nèi)容挺不錯的,現(xiàn)在分享給大家,具有很好的參考價值,需要的朋友一起跟隨小編來看看吧2018-12-12

